What are Technology Points?
Well, in short, Tech. Points are kind of like an Ascension rate that you can control. If you don't fancy being a Guardian, Aiva or Silth, you can decide to put a certain amount of EXP into your Tech Points for every battle. Once you hit 300 Technology Points (and yes, they are capped depending on the Dimension), you can choose to become one of the three classes, depending on your
Color Class.
Red Classes can become a
Carbine Expert,
Green Classes can become a
Scout, and
Blue Classes can become a
Rifleman. These classes lose all ability to use Magic, but in contrast have weapons that deal the most damage in the game.
...Wait, how do I get technology points?
It's easy. Just tell whoever your GM is that you want 'x' amount of your total EXP from every battle to be transferred into Technology Points.
For example, Tsuki likes the idea of becoming a fast-moving
Scout. She tells her GM, Loli Defence Force, that she wants 3 EXP from every battle to be put into her Technology Points total. She gets into a fight, and gains 9 total EXP - but because of her request, she only gains 6 EXP, 3 being put into her Technology Points total.
What are the caps for Technology Points?
Dimension 1 is 100 Points, Dimension 2 is 200, and Dimension 3 is 300.
What about Ascension Points? Is there a cap on those?
Yes, there is. Dimension 1 is 100 points, Dimension 2 is 150, and Dimension 3 is 200.
What's the stat cap in the game?
The stat cap for regular classes, including Technology Classes, is 100 -
This includes racial bonuses and Advantage Bonuses. If you take the Ascension Status, you have a cap of
150. However, if you take certain Disadvantages, you will never get up to the maximum stat cap. (Example: Tsuki takes Poor Physique, so she can only get up to 95 points in Stamina).

How many 'Dimensions' are there, and what are they?
There are nine. Dimensions are 'worlds', really; While there are multiple planets, solar systems, and even galaxies, Jumpers only takes place on one Planet, called the Omega. The Omega is the core of the entire Dimension, and can be used to secure it for the forces of Good or Evil - Neutral cannot secure a Dimension. If Evil wins, the spread of corruption covers the entire Dimension; if Good wins, then Evil is pushed back.
So how does Evil or Good win?
There are two Bosses fighting at the 'end' of every Dimension. One is a Goddess/God for Good, while the other is some kind of abomination of Evil. They're both of equal strength and are pretty much worn out from fighting each other from days on end, which means it's up to the Heroines to defeat their enemy. Of course, Evil Heroines can kill the Evil creature to gain massive Ascension Points...
